Нет, задание не сложное, но я накидывал его примерно на глаз. Видишь сколько блок должен занимать и в голове прикидываешь коэф. чисел.
Неужели мне нужно запомнить эти формулы по расчету и каждый раз высчитывать это?
.brick-layout {
display: flex;
box-sizing: content-box;
padding: 5px;
width: 300px;
}
.brick {
min-width: 0;
height: 100px;
}
.brick-1,
.brick-2,
.brick-3 {
flex-basis: 25px;
}
.brick-1 {
flex-grow: 1;
}
.brick-2 {
flex-grow: 3;
}
.brick-3 {
flex-grow: 5;
}
.brick-4 {
flex-basis: 200px;
flex-shrink: 1;
}
.brick-5 {
flex-basis: 400px;
flex-shrink: 3;
}
.brick-6 {
flex-basis: 200px;
flex-shrink: 3;
}